KNCV Golden Master Award

Since 2009, the best MSc research project has been awarded the KNCV Golden Master Award. In addition to the award, the prize consists of a certificate and a cash prize of €1,000. There are also two second prizes, each consisting of a certificate and a cash prize of €250.

Golden Master Award 2025

Tarik Zahzah

Motivated by the global challenge of green energy production and storage, Tarik Zahzah’s thesis contributes novel insight into the role of electrolyte cations in the performance of iridium oxide electrocatalysts, crucial for sustainable hydrogen production. By combining electrochemical impedance spectroscopy (EIS) with rigorous modeling, he explores how the migration of cations affects redox kinetics at the catalyst surface. His results illuminate previously unexplained behaviors and provide a methodology to assess electrolyte-catalyst interactions in porous oxides; findings of significant value for industrial water electrolysis.

Nominations

Candidates can only be nominated for this award by their supervisor. The MSc thesis must describe research in the field of chemistry, life sciences, process technology, or (bio)molecular sciences, conducted in the Netherlands and as part of a degree program at a Dutch university. Literature research is not eligible. Non-Dutch nationals are also eligible for the award. A jury appointed by the KNCV will assess the nominated MSc theses and candidates.

Nominations for the Golden Master Award 2026 are open until December 31, 2025.
